Prayers in Geneva for the release of Moroccan POWs in Southern Algeria
Morocco-Switzerland, Politics, 4/5/2005
More than 200 people gathered in a Notre Dame church in Geneva on Saturday to pray for the release of the remaining 408 Moroccan prisoners of war still being held by the Algeria-backed separatist movement "Polisario" in the Tindouf Camps (south-western Algeria).
Members of the "Collectif des associations et ONG des Droits humains au Sahara" attended the service during which the priest asked the faithful to pray together for "the peace of the souls of all those who disappeared in the prisons of the Polisario Front and for the victims of the political terrorism." The members of the group of NGOs are attending the 61st session of the United Nations Commission of Human Rights in Geneva.
